The scaling policy engine is owned by the Orchestration group; Renna Vogt wrote the predictive-burst module and remains the best resource for tuning questions. The metrics adapter belongs to the Telemetry team, so misreported queue depths go to them first. Before changing thresholds in production, read the runbook's backpressure section. For ownership disputes, architecture questions, or emergency overrides, contact the current maintainer of record.

alerts address for kafof-bagag: kasael@olvarqdyn.corp

Action item from the Brindlewharf outage review: the transitive upgrade of the Quillbase client broke retry semantics because nothing in the Larkspur build pinned it. Going forward, all production services must pin direct and transitive dependencies via the lockfile generated by the Fennmark tool; unpinned builds will fail CI. If you are paged for a dependency drift alert, check the drift dashboard first. The thresholds that trigger those alerts are listed below.

constants for yafop-hahaf:
QUOTAS = {
    "zorwyn": 5,
    "wenix": 5,
    "ralael": 2,
    "druix": 1,
}

The bounce processor (mailhopper-bounce) polls the Fernwick relay queue every two minutes and classifies hard versus soft bounces before writing results to the suppression table. If the queue backs up past 10k messages, restart the worker pool first — do not truncate the table. The worker authenticates against the Tallgrove suppression API using the key below.

API key for bageg-kajef: vxb2-ss